What is a cold email ROI calculator?

A cold email ROI calculator turns a campaign plan into two numbers you can act on: what it costs to run, and what it can return. You give it the size of your list, how many steps your sequence has, how long you want to run it, and how often prospects reply and buy. It gives back the sending infrastructure the plan requires, what that infrastructure costs, and the revenue and return your assumptions imply.

Most teams arrive at this calculation from the wrong end. They pick a budget, buy a tool, and discover later that the list they wanted to email could never have been sent in the time they had. Sizing the campaign first tells you whether the plan is physically possible before you spend anything on it.

This is a planning instrument, not a forecast. It shows what your assumptions imply. If the assumptions are wrong, so is the output, so treat the result as a starting budget and replace the estimates as real campaign data arrives.

How do you calculate cold email cost and ROI?

Two calculations sit behind the tool above. The first sizes the infrastructure your campaign needs. The second turns that into money. Most ROI calculators only do the second, which is why their cost estimates tend to be optimistic: they never work out how many inboxes it actually takes to send the volume you planned.

  1. Start with total volume, not list size

    Every prospect receives every step of your sequence, so 1,000 prospects on a three step sequence is 3,000 emails, not 1,000. Spread that across four weeks at five sending days a week and you have 20 sending days, or 150 emails a day.

  2. Let the daily limit set your inbox count

    A mailbox can only send so much per day before deliverability suffers. At 50 a day, 150 emails needs three mailboxes. This is the step most plans skip, and it has an uncomfortable implication: your inbox count is decided by your timeline, not your budget. Halve the campaign duration and you double the infrastructure.

  3. Derive domains from inboxes

    Running every mailbox on one domain concentrates risk. If that domain gets flagged, the whole campaign stops at once. Divide your mailboxes by the number of accounts you are willing to run per domain, and at two per domain those three mailboxes need two domains.

  4. Add up the cost stack

    Four line items: mailbox subscriptions, domain registration, outreach software and lead data. Domains are billed a year up front while mailboxes are not, which is why the panel separates your first month from the ongoing run rate.

  5. Then calculate return

    Revenue is prospects multiplied by reply rate, conversion rate and deal value. ROI is (Revenue - Total costs) / Total costs x 100. Both halves matter: a campaign can have an excellent reply rate and still lose money if the timeline forced it into more infrastructure than the deal size supports.

How do you improve your cold email ROI?

The levers below are ordered by how much they move the result. Each one maps to an input you can change in the calculator above, so you can see what a change is worth before you commit to it.

  • Fix targeting first

    Reply rate has more leverage than any other input, and list quality moves it further than subject lines do. Narrow the list until everyone on it has the problem you solve. A sharper list is also smaller, so it cuts cost at the same time.

  • Make the offer specific

    Conversion rate is the second most powerful input. Replies convert when the next step is concrete and small, and a vague ask wastes the reply you worked to earn.

  • Add follow-up steps deliberately

    Each extra step raises total volume, and volume raises infrastructure. Steps that say something new earn that cost. Steps that restate the first email do not.

  • Protect deliverability

    Email that lands in spam is cost with no revenue attached. Warm inboxes before use, keep the daily limit conservative, and spread accounts across domains.

  • Cut software cost last

    It is the smallest lever on the page. Consolidating tools helps, but no saving on subscriptions rescues a campaign with a one percent reply rate.
